You may already know by now, since “Boyhood” is getting rave reviews, but here’s the plot of the movie: For nearly three hours, we watch a boy grow up through 12 years of his life. That’s all there is to it. Yet, in its simplicity, it’s one of the most elaborate and beautiful movies ever made. […]

I’ve been surprised lately by a number of people who have not seen “Office Space”. The scathing satire on corporate culture wasn’t initially a box office smash upon its release in 1999, but over time it has become a cult classic.
